FAMILY DESCRIPTION

Applied R&D (AR) consists of target-oriented research either with the goal of solving a particular problem / answering a specific question or for multi-discipline design, development, and implementation of hardware, software, and systems including maintenance support. Supplies techno-economic consulting to clients. AR work is characterised by its detailed and complex nature in order to systematically combine existing knowledge and practices to further developing and incrementally improving products, operational processes, and customer-specific feature development.

SUBFAMILY DESCRIPTION

Mechanical Hardware design comprises the specification, design, and implementation of mechanical assemblies while applying design targets such as low cost, high yield, and high reliability. Mechanical design requires a broad spectrum of skills including materials, design, simulation, ergonomics, aesthetic appeal and usability.
The Senior mechanical Engineer/Project Leader will be responsible for the design and development of the next generation multiblade systems for Nokia’s IP product line. Experience with the design and implementation of multiblade systems for CSP and/or Data Centers is required. Experience leading mechanical project teams is essential.
